LinkedIn X-Ray Search is a clever workaround that lets you find LinkedIn profiles through external search engines like Google instead of using LinkedIn’s built-in search bar. For recruiters, project managers, and sales development professionals, this method unlocks deeper access to profiles — including those hidden behind LinkedIn’s network restrictions.

Unlike the standard internal search, which forces you to be logged in and limits how many profiles you can view, LinkedIn xray searches bypass most of those barriers. Google indexes huge portions of LinkedIn’s public data, and X-Ray techniques help you tap into that information using Boolean operators and search strings.

How to perform a LinkedIn xray search on Google

X-Ray results are generated by using Google together with Boolean search operators. Here’s a classic example:

site:linkedin.com/in “project manager” “New York” “gmail.com”

This tells Google to look only for LinkedIn profile URLs, containing specific job titles, a location, and even an email domain. While LinkedIn normally hides emails from public view, some people enable visibility — making it possible to extract contact details through LinkedIn xray techniques.

The downsides of manual xray searching

While powerful, manual LinkedIn xray searches come with significant challenges:

1. They require time and skill

You need to understand Boolean logic, syntax, and query refinement. One mistake can return irrelevant results.

2. Filters are limited

Google can’t distinguish current vs past roles, industries, or languages in structured ways.

3. No easy exporting or scaling

X-Ray scraping is manual, with no clean export or automation features.

4. No CRM integration
